Transaction 4e756ce7198b26439ec0c8d41dd861e5ab96f51e6b55001e73b4dc6d7567afd2

1 Input
2 Outputs
  • 4e756ce7198b26439ec0c8d41dd861e5ab96f51e6b55001e73b4dc6d7567afd2:0
  • value  648194
    address  3Ek9PSFs97917Lbq1ZuebvhcvXuU7Fy4hc
  • 4e756ce7198b26439ec0c8d41dd861e5ab96f51e6b55001e73b4dc6d7567afd2:1
  • value  58405968
    address  3B8UzBKCVYnR7Q1gxLrmsYdT6io4kTzJjC